Lead Software Engineer - NIKE USA Inc. - Beaverton, OR. Develop, code, configure, and test programs, systems, and solutions to meet designed digital product specifications and direction; manage the team in gathering detailed designs and solving complex problems; ensure that the technical design, driven by the Engineering Manager, has the appropriate level of detail and meets both product technical and business needs; oversee the design and development of components, frameworks, and libraries at scale to support NIKE products; review designs, code, test plans, and dataset implementations performed by other engineers to maintain NIKE engineering standards; anticipate, identify, and troubleshoot complex issues, performing root cause analysis to proactively resolve product and operational challenges; manage the development of continuous integration, test-driven development, and production deployment frameworks; ensure test automation, continuous integration and delivery, observability, scalability, high availability, penetration and security testing, and Service Level Agreements are maintained while improving operational metrics; mentor and guide other software engineers within the team; collaborate closely with Architects and other tech leads to ensure all solutions adhere to existing guidelines and principles, while continuously evolving processes for improvement; partner with engineering and product managers to deliver innovative software solutions for NIKE; and review, analyze, and modify programming systems, including coding, testing, debugging, and installing small to mid-scale systems. Telecommuting is available from anywhere in the U.S., except from SD, VT, and WV.
Employer will accept a Master’s degree in Computer Science or Computer Engineering and two (2) years of experience in the job offered or in an engineering-related occupation.
Experience must include:
• Python
• Amazon Web Services
• AWS Sagemaker
• Terraform
• Snowflake
• Streamlit
• Postgres
• Kubernetes
• Docker
• Databricks
• Test-driven development
• Large language models
• Jenkins
